Stren & Blan Partners is a pan-African full-service commercial Law Firm that provides legal services to diverse local and multinational corporations in Africa. We have developed a clear vision for anticipating our Client's business needs and surpassing their expectations, and we do this with an uncompromising commitment to Client service and legal excellence.
